  • The importance of structural, situational, and psychological factors for involving hunters in the adaptive flyway management of geese

    • Adaptive flyway management of superabundant geese is emerging as a strategy to reduce damage to agricultural crops and other ecosystem disservices, while also ensuring sustainable use and conservation objectives. Given the calls for intensified hunting as part of flyway management in Europe, we need to increase the understanding of structural, situational, and psychological factors important for goose hunting among hunters. Our survey data, retrieved in southern Sweden, showed a higher potential to intensify hunting among goose hunters than other hunters. In response to hypothetical policy instruments (including regulations, collaborative, and others), hunters declared a minor increase in their intention to hunt geese, with the greatest expected increase among goose hunters should the hunting season be extended. Situational factors (e.g., access to hunting grounds) were associated with goose hunting (frequency, bag size, and intention to increase hunting). In addition, controlled motivation (derived from external pressures or to avoid guilt) and more importantly autonomous motivation (due to hunting being enjoyable or valuable) were along with goose hunter identity positively associated with goose hunting. Hunters’ involvement in flyway management may be encouraged by using policy instruments to remove situational barriers and facilitate their autonomous motivation.

  • Tardigrades of Kristianstads Vattenrike biosphere reserve with description of four new species from Sweden

    • Kristianstads Vattenrike Biosphere Reserve [KVBR] is a UNESCO designated area of Sweden possessing high biological value. Although several studies on tardigrades inhabiting Sweden havebeen performed, the KVBR area has been neglected. The current study investigates the tardigrade fauna of five areas of the biosphere reserve and includes 34 samples of different substrates analysed quantitatively and qualitatively. In total, 33 species of tardigrades were found in the samples, including 22 new records for the Skåne region, 15 new records for Sweden, and four species new to science. Mesobiotus emiliae sp. nov., Xerobiotus gretae sp. nov., Itaquascon magnussoni sp. nov., and Thulinius gustavi sp. nov. were described with an integrative approach (when possible) using morphological characters (light, electron scanning, and confocal laser scanning microscopies) and molecular markers (ITS2, 18S, 28S, cox1). A new protocol to increase morphological data was developed recovering mounted specimens within old slides for SEM analysis. Emended diagnoses for the genus Itaquascon and the transfer of Platicrista itaquasconoide to the genus Meplitumen are proposed. This study enriches the knowledge of the tardigrade biodiversity both within the KVBR and in Sweden and contributes to the rapidly increasing number of tardigrade species reported worldwide. The 33 species identified in the KVBR area represents 28% of all water bear species found in Sweden so far. The restricted study areas and limited number of samples collected suggests that the KVBR is very rich of tardigrades.

  • Changes in species richness and composition of boreal waterbird communities : a comparison between two time periods 25 years apart

    • Global measures of biodiversity indicate consistent decline, but trends reported for local communitiesare more varied. Therefore, we need better understanding of mechanisms that drive changes in diversity of local communities and of differences in temporal trends between components of local diversity, such as species richness and species turnover rate. Freshwater ecosystems are vulnerable to multiple stressors, and severe impacts on their biodiversity have been documented. We studied species richness and composition of local boreal waterbird communities in 1990/1991 and 2016 at 58 lakes distributed over six regions in Finland and Sweden. The study lakes represented not only local trophic gradients but also a latitudinal gradient in the boreal biome. While species richness tended to be lower in 2016 than in 1990/1991, species turnover was relatively high. Within foraging guilds, local species richness of diving ducks and surface feeding waterbirds decreased, whereas that of large herbivores increased. The number of species gained in local communities was higher in lakes with rich vegetation than in lakes with sparse vegetation. Conservation of boreal freshwater ecosystems would benefit from recognizing  hat large-scale environmental changes can affect local diversity via processes operating atfiner scales.

  • A method of predicting the in vitro fibril formation propensity of Aβ40 mutants based on their inclusion body levels in E. coli

    • Overexpression of recombinant proteins in bacteria may lead to their aggregation and deposition in inclusion bodies. Since the conformational properties of proteins in inclusion bodies exhibit many of the characteristics typical of amyloid fibrils. Based on these findings, we hypothesize that the rate at which proteins form amyloid fibrils may be predicted from their propensity to form inclusion bodies. To establish a method based on this concept, we first measured by SDS-PAGE and confocal microscopy the level of inclusion bodies in E. coli cells overexpressing the 40-residue amyloid-beta peptide, Aβ40, wild-type and 24 charge mutants. We then compared these results with a number of existing computational aggregation propensity predictors as well as the rates of aggregation measured in vitro for selected mutants. Our results show a strong correlation between the level of inclusion body formation and aggregation propensity, thus demonstrating the power of this approach and its value in identifying factors modulating aggregation kinetics.

  • Family caregivers’ perspectives of cultural beliefs and practices towards mental illness in Zambia : an interview-based qualitative study

    • Many elements of mental illness, including accessibility and utilization of mental health care, are influenced by societal cultural ideas. In Zambia, for example, traditional healers are not recognized, yet a large segment of the population continues to use their services due to their conviction. Despite this, studies on cultural beliefs and practices regarding mental illness in Zambia are scarce. Thus, this study is contextualized in Lusaka, Zambia, with the goal of filling a gap in the knowledge by exploring the cultural beliefs and practices surrounding mental illness as experienced by family caregivers caring for a next-of-kin with mental illness. Using a qualitative exploratory design, a purposeful sample of 15 family caregivers of next-of-kins diagnosed with mental illness were recruited. Data were collected via individual interviews, and analyzed using qualitative thematic analysis. The analysis revealed four main themes: (1) prevailing beliefs on cause of mental illness; (2) encountering social support and neglect; (3) recognizing the need of professional help; and (4) seeking culturally influenced help. Findings show that traditional attributions (for example, being bewitched, demon possession and sexual relations with uncleansed widows) are deeply embedded in beliefs and descriptions of what causes mental illness. These beliefs were found to influence not only help-seeking practices but also how people perceived and related to families. Given that beliefs influence caregiver help-seeking, these findings have implications for culturally sensitive practice. The study recommends that public health practitioners consider cultural beliefs and practices when developing health promotion programs, and public health messages.

  • Occurrence of tardigrades and morphometric and chemical conditions in rock pools by the Baltic Sea

    • Rock pools are eroded depressions in bedrock providing temporary aquatic habitats with varying morphometric and chemical conditions. Tardigrades have adapted to many habitats with varying and extreme abiotic conditions, including desiccation, but their occurrence in rock pools have rarely been investigated. This study investigated the occurrence of tardigrades and the morphometric and chemical conditions in rock pools by the Baltic Sea in southeast Sweden. Samples of benthic material were collected from rock pools at three sites near the town Karlshamn together with measurements of pool size, pH, temperature, salinity, and dissolved oxygen of the water. Tardigrades occurred in about one fifth of the rock pools and included five eutardigrade genera. Also rotifers and nematodes were observed in the samples. The morphometric and chemical variables varied both within and among the three sites but with few differences between rock pools with or without tardigrades. However, rock pools with tardigrades tended to beoverall shallower than pools without tardigrades, indicating that more desiccating-prone rock pools may be more favourable habitats for tardigrades. The study shows that tardigrades are part of the micro-invertebrate fauna in rock pools and this habitat deserves more investigations into the occurrence of this animal group.

  • High risk of developing dementia in Parkinson's disease : a Swedish registry-based study

    • Dementia have substantial negative impact on the affected individual, their care partners and society. Persons living with Parkinson's disease (PwP) are also to a large extent living with dementia. The aim of this study is to estimate time to dementia in PD using data from a large quality register with access to baseline clinical and patient reported data merged with Swedish national health registries. Persons with Parkinson's disease in the Swedish Neuro Registries/Parkinson's Disease Swedish PD Registry (PARKreg) in Sweden were included and linked to national health registries and matched by sex and age to controls without PD. Time to dementia was analysed with Cox regression models assuming proportional hazards, with time since diagnosis as the underlying time variable. In this large prospective cohort study, PwP had approximately four times higher risk of developing dementia as compared to age and sex-matched controls, a finding which remained after adjusting for potential confounders. The present resultsunderline the high risk of dementia in PD and further emphasize the importance of developing symptomatic and ultimately disease modifying strategies to counteract this part of the non-motor symptomatology in PD.
